
The Knicks secured a 123–112 victory in Game 1, propelled by a 21-0 fourth-quarter run led by Jalen Brunson’s 34 points. However, they faltered in Game 2, losing 100–94 as Cade Cunningham’s 33-point performance ended Detroit’s 17-year playoff victory drought.
Brunson, despite scoring 37 points in Game 2, faced criticism for his offensive approach. Karl-Anthony Towns and Mikal Bridges acknowledged the need for improved execution and intensity.
Cunningham, averaging 26.1 points, 6.1 rebounds, and 9.1 assists this season, has been instrumental in Detroit’s resurgence.
